Posh Pooch!!!

This is a card I was commissioned to make from one of my work colleagues (I love it when people ask me to make cards, it gives me a challenge).
The card size is 6x6". I decided to make an easel card and used papermania typography stamps to hold the easel in place. The stamp is papermania pampered pets as are the papers and the sentiment is by craftwork cards.
I coloured the poodle using promarkers and added pale pink gems.

The flowers are also by papermania, I was going to use larger flowers but hadn't thought about the envelope so changed my mind last minute, the gems are there to disguise the glue lol. Actually looking at it now it looks like I put them there on purpose, so we'll stick to that version ;).

This is a card I made for the challenge here http://dianasstampingchallenges.blogspot.com/
I punched a circle out of blue paper and dry embossed the edges to create the button, I punched four holes and inked the edges of the button in blue ink. I didn't have any blue string so I coloured plain using the same blue ink pad I used to ink the button. I stuck the button onto forever friends paper using foam pads.
I added "cute as a" to the top left of the card using doodlebug simply sweet rub-ons (sorry you can't see it very clearly)

CPS challenge

This is the card I made to enter this weeks CPS challenge which can be found here http://cardpositioningsystems.blogspot.com/
The stamp is papermania build a cake, the sentiment is personal impressions and the paper is from the forever friends black and gold. I used a tent fold card blank made from Kraft card stock (loving this stuff at the minute!!!)
I stamped each of the cake elements onto black card using gold ink and embossing powder before cutting out. I tied ribbon round the lower tier of the cake and added a bow then attached it to white linen effect card using foam pads. I then mounted this onto black card before adding to the paper panel.

 I stamped and embossed the sentiment using gold ink and cut out with a 1" circle punch. I added gold gems to the corners of the cake panel.
